Position Summary: ​​The Vendor Risk Manager owns the end-to-end third-party risk lifecycle, onboarding, diligence, monitoring, and exit across a high-volume, diverse vendor portfolio. You will synthesize risk across cybersecurity, AI, privacy, financial, and AML/CFT/sanctions domains into clear, actionable risk positions, performing structured threat modeling for high-exposure vendors. ​ Day-to-day responsibilities would include a combination of the following: - Own the VRM program end-to-end: strategy, policy, procedure, workflow, tooling, metrics, and executive reporting for CISO/CRO/board visibility. - ​Lead holistic vendor risk assessments across cybersecurity, AI risk, privacy, financial, AML/CFT/sanctions. - Document residual risk acceptances with named accountable executives and time-boxed review dates; coordinate with IT, Legal, Finance, and Compliance as appropriate. - ​Evaluate and monitor vendor security controls based on data sensitivity and business criticality, leveraging industry frameworks and evidence such as SOC 2, ISO 27001, penetration testing, and security assessments. - Conduct structured threat models (STRIDE, PASTA) for high risk vendors, and document findings as durable artifacts informing contracting, monitoring, and exit planning. - Translate threat model outputs into concrete, testable control requirements drawing from OWASP (ASVS, API Security Top 10, LLM/Agentic Top 10), NIST (SP 800-53, SP 800-161, CSF 2.0, SP 800-207), and MITRE ATT&CK; scale requirements to vendor tier. - Partner with Legal to translate identified risks into enforceable contractual requirements. - Apply FAIR or comparable quantitative methods for high-impact vendor decisions, expressing cyber risk in loss-exposure terms that resonate with senior leadership. - Advise IT, Engineering and business teams on vendor integration architecture (SSO/SCIM, OAuth, conditional access, DLP, segmentation, BYOK, VPC peering) and maintain approved reference patterns. - ​Drive automation and tooling maturity to handle high vendor volume without proportional headcount growth; produce program dashboards tracking throughput, cycle time, recertification compliance, and remediation aging. ​​ The ideal candidate will possess the following knowledge, skills, attributes, and values: - Expert knowledge of third-party/vendor risk management - Strong risk assessment and analytical skills - Technical understanding of enterprise security architecture -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ills - Proven ability to lead and optimize vendor risk programs Illustrative Benefits: - 100% company paid medical premiums - 17 company paid holidays - Friday summer hours - Monthly community happy hours - Hybrid work environment - Free catered food services for in-office days - Generous PTO offering - Casual dress code - 150% 401(k) match up to $7,500 and 100% match above $7,500 ($15k match limit) - Gym reimbursement, back up childcare services, insurance, financial, and legal services, and much more! Qualifications: - Bachelor’s degree in Information Security, Risk Management, Computer Science, Cybersecurity, or a related discipline. - At least 7 years of progressive experience across vendor risk management, cybersecurity architecture, security engineering, GRC, audit, or related fields. - Experience managing the full third-party/vendor risk lifecycle, including vendor onboarding, due diligence, risk assessments, continuous monitoring, recertification, remediation tracking, and vendor exit planning, with at least 2 years owning an end-to-end TPRM program. - Strong technical knowledge of cybersecurity frameworks, standards, and methodologies including NIST, ISO 27001/27002, OWASP, MITRE ATT&CK, Shared Assessments, threat modeling approaches (STRIDE/PASTA), and risk management practices. - Hands-on experience evaluating enterprise security controls, cloud and integration architectures, SOC 2 Type II reports, ISO certifications, penetration testing results, data protection requirements, and third-party security risks across complex technology environments. - Ability to communicate complex technical and risk concepts to executive stakeholders, collaborate effectively across business functions - 10% travel as required based on business needs.
